What the 2026 paid-social creative benchmark actually measured

The 2026 paid-social creative benchmark is the clearest picture yet of how video ad money actually moves. Motion's analysis covered $1.29 billion in realized Meta ad spend across 578,750 creatives and 6,015 advertiser accounts, and it looked only at where the auction chose to place budget.

A winner in this benchmark is a creative that spent at least ten times the account's median creative spend and at least $500 in absolute terms. That threshold sits at the 92.3rd percentile of the ratio-to-median spread, so only about 7.7% of creatives even clear it.

For AI video teams the benchmark arrives at an awkward moment. Generation has made producing a single clip nearly free, which tempts programs to flood the auction with volume and call it a strategy. The 2026 numbers are the corrective: the auction does not reward volume, it rewards the rare cut that earns sustained spend.

Only about 5% of creatives become winners

Only about 5% of the 578,750 creatives qualified as winners. For every hundred videos a team ships, roughly five capture the outsized spend while the other ninety-five divide the leftovers. This is a statistical feature of large auction portfolios, not a verdict on any single creative's craft.

The five percent figure is a description of the distribution's shape, not a target to hit. Pushing more creatives into the account shifts the whole curve outward, yet the winning share stays pinned near five percent. The useful move is to make that five percent easier to find, not to manufacture a hundred marginal copies and hope one lands.

The practical read for a commercial team is to stop counting outputs and start counting distinct concepts entering the auction each week. If ninety-five of every hundred creatives are destined for the long tail, the only lever that matters is surfacing more genuinely different ideas, because each distinct idea is a fresh lottery ticket while each near-copy is a duplicate of one already bought.

Where the budget actually concentrates

Concentration is the sharper number. Across the entire dataset, 55% of total Meta ad spend landed on winning creatives. At the Micro tier that share was 23%; at the Enterprise tier it rose to 64%. Spend does not spread evenly — it piles onto the few winners, and the pile grows with account scale.

For commercial teams this is the real risk surface. A portfolio that ships volume but never promotes winners is funding a long tail the auction quietly starves. The benchmark treats spend concentration as the signal, not the bug: the auction is telling you which creatives earned their keep, and the rest are noise.

The budgeting implication is direct. If 64% of enterprise spend flows to winners, then a team's testing budget is not the cost of making video — it is the cost of buying lottery tickets at scale. The teams that win are not the ones that spend most on production; they are the ones that structure the ticket-buying as a repeatable system.

Scale compounds the effect. Enterprise accounts that test more creatives per week still see only about five percent winners, yet they capture far more absolute spend because their portfolios are larger and their promotion rules are tighter. The takeaway is not to test less — it is to promote what wins faster than a smaller account would dare to.

Volume buys more tickets, not better odds

The most misunderstood finding is that scale changes frequency, not fundamentals. Enterprise advertisers launched more creatives per week, yet their per-creative winner odds did not improve. Volume creates more chances to surface a winner; it does not make any individual creative more likely to win. Testing one hundred near-copies of a single concept gives the system one candidate, not one hundred.

Near-copies are the silent budget leak. Ten variations of one concept fatigue together because the audience reads them as a single ad, so the system funds one candidate at the cost of ten productions. Distinct concepts with a different hook, format, or offer are what give the auction ten separate things to evaluate, and evaluation is what produces winners.

That is exactly why near-zero generation cost matters. When AI video testing economics collapses the price of a usable clip, the constraint stops being production and becomes judgment: deciding which concepts deserve another ten variants and which deserve a quick retirement.

The portfolio discipline the benchmark implies

Read as operating advice, the benchmark points to a simple loop: decide one variable per batch, fund enough variants to reach a read, run each test for at least seven days, then promote winners and iterate forty to fifty percent of the next batch as variations on them. Superscale's tier data puts winning accounts at two to four new variants a week in the fifty-to-one-hundred-thousand range, with only about 2% ever scaling.

The promotion and kill rules are where most programs break. A winner should move into scaling the moment it clears a seven-day read, and a loser should leave rotation before it burns the next cycle's budget. Treating the account like a portfolio means accepting that most entries will be cut, and that acceptance is precisely the mechanism that works.

The payoff is measurable. Teams that run this loop avoid the trap where AI video ROI reversal even as adoption climbs, because they compound winner rate instead of spraying reach. A portfolio that retires losers inside forty-eight to seventy-two hours stops paying for creative the auction has already judged.

What commercial teams should ship next

The practical takeaway is unglamorous. Build a creative portfolio like a fund: a steady stream of distinct concepts, a ruthless promotion rule for winners, and a kill rule for anything that has had its shot. Three genuinely different angles beat ten crops of the same video, because the audience experiences near-copies as one ad.

AI generation did not change the power law — it changed who can afford to test against it. A team that once shipped five videos a quarter can now ship fifty, and fifty is the volume the benchmark says separates accounts that find winners from those that do not. The advantage now belongs to teams that treat testing as a system, not a sprint.

None of this requires a bigger team. It requires a shared definition of a winner, a fixed cadence for testing, and the discipline to kill what does not work. The benchmark is a mirror: it shows whether a team's creative program is a portfolio or a pile.

Measurement closes the loop. A weekly creative report that prints winner, watch, and kill rows turns last week's verdicts into next week's brief, and that compounding is what separates a system from a pile. The benchmark is not a verdict on creativity; it is a description of the auction, and the auction is the referee every commercial video team is already playing against.
